Ayurvedic yoga massage is an ancient therapy that combines two of India’s greatest wisdoms: Ayurveda (the science of life) and yoga. This holistic approach aims not only to relieve physical tension, but also to restore the body’s energy balance and activate its natural self-healing processes.
According to Ayurveda, health depends on the harmony of mind, body and spirit. Massage is an integral part of Ayurvedic therapy, as it helps to cleanse the energy channels — the nadis.
How does the therapy work?
The session, which lasts from 60 to 90 minutes, is fully customized to your individual needs. The procedure combines deep and powerful muscle massage, passive yoga stretches and breathing exercises. This unique massage uses calamus root (Vacha) powder and warm sesame oil. Calamus is known for its cleansing properties, which help to eliminate toxins, while sesame oil penetrates deep into the tissues, moisturizing the skin and enhancing the therapeutic effect of the massage.
